Output 7dd31213c39b9db24a8508e5100232eb41498641e3c287468d812ea69291673d:1

value
836000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59c5bb913929cd0751c915eb27c69d1a315a444a OP_EQUALVERIFY OP_CHECKSIG
address
19Bg1nHFv3eVefjo8xM932pnJJGMvQz3ZX
transaction
7dd31213c39b9db24a8508e5100232eb41498641e3c287468d812ea69291673d
confirmations
535194
spent
true